深入探究 MySQL:从管理工具到 C 语言数据访问
1. MySQL 管理工具介绍
MySQL Administrator 是一款实用的工具,它允许通过图形用户界面(GUI)来管理 MySQL 服务器并执行 SQL 语句。启动该工具时,会出现一个与 MySQL Query Browser 非常相似的连接屏幕,输入相关详细信息后,就能进入主控制页面。
若想在 Windows 客户端管理 MySQL 服务器,可以从 MySQL 网站的 GUI 工具部分下载 Windows 版本的 MySQL Administrator。在撰写本文时,该下载包包含了管理员工具、查询浏览器和数据库迁移实用程序,其状态屏幕与 Linux 版本几乎相同。
需要注意的是,如果按照之前的说明操作,MySQL 服务器已被设置为 root 用户只能从本地主机连接,而非网络中的其他机器。启动 MySQL Administrator 后,就可以查看各种配置和监控选项,这是一个易于使用的工具。
2. 从 C 语言访问 MySQL 数据
MySQL 可以通过多种语言进行访问,包括 C、C++、Java、Perl、Python、Eiffel、Tcl、Ruby 和 PHP 等。此外,还有用于从 Windows 原生应用程序(如 Access)访问 MySQL 的 ODBC 驱动程序,甚至 Linux 也有相应的 ODBC 驱动程序,不过使用它的理由并不充分。这里主要关注 C 语言接口,因为它是重点,并且相同的库也有助于其他多种语言进行连接。
2.1 连接例程
从 C 语言连接到 MySQL 数据库涉及两个步骤:
- 初始化连接句
超级会员免费看
订阅专栏 解锁全文
1242

被折叠的 条评论
为什么被折叠?



